WebNov 24, 2024 · The structure–agency debate, however, is certainly not new to AL: whatever paradigm we choose to adopt—structuralism, social constructionism, poststructuralism, critical realism, etc.—AL issues can be understood as outcomes of the structure–agency interaction, or how social forces influence language-related phenomena, and how agents … WebAnthony Giddens' structuration theory is one of the best-known and most articulated efforts to integrate agency and structure. His theory proposes a duality of structure, in that agency and structure cannot be seen as independent of one another. Pierre Bourdieu is another important theorist to contribute to this agency-structure debate.

Structure is the recurrent patterned arrangements which influence or limit the choices and opportunities available. Agency is the capacity of individuals to act independently and to make their own free choices.
